The Birth of a Tech Giant: Sony’s Japanese Roots
Sony was born in Japan, and its Japanese heritage runs deep. 🇯🇵 Founded in 1946 by Masaru Ibuka and Akio Morita, Sony quickly became a household name in electronics. From the first transistor radio to the iconic Walkman, Sony has been synonymous with innovation and quality. The company’s headquarters are still in Tokyo, and the majority of its board members and executives are Japanese. 🏢

The Global Perspective: Ownership and Shareholder Dynamics
When it comes to ownership, Sony is a publicly traded company listed on the Tokyo Stock Exchange and the New York Stock Exchange. 📈 This means that anyone can buy shares, and the company’s shareholders include both Japanese and international investors. However, the largest institutional shareholders are often American investment firms, which can give them significant influence over corporate decisions. 📊
Despite this, the core of Sony’s decision-making remains in Japan. The company’s leadership and strategic direction are primarily guided by its Japanese executives, ensuring that Sony maintains its cultural identity and business philosophy. 🌱
